Job summary

A respected investment firm in Birmingham is looking for an Administrative Assistant. This role involves supporting senior professionals with expenses, meeting coordination, and travel logistics. Ideal candidates have at least 1 year of experience in professional services or hospitality. The position is full-time, in-office, offering an hourly rate of £16 - £18, with potential for a permanent contract based on performance. Job description

Are you an AdministrativeAssistant seeking an opportunitytosharpen your coordination skills? Are you Executive hungry for more impact, exposure, and growth? Well, this is your opportunity to elevate your assistant career with one of the world’s most respected investment firms, right here in the heart of Birmingham's financial district.

We're looking for an AdministrativeAssistant /Team Assistant /Expense Assistant who’s ready to step into a dynamic, international environment supporting senior professionals with expenses, meeting coordination, international travel and much more. You will play a pivotal part in keeping their day-to-day running smoothly.

The firm are seeking candidates that have gained a minimumof 1 year of experience asAdministrative Assistant, Team Assistant or Coordinator within professional services, customer service, high-end hospitality or event logistics.

You will be client-facing in your communication, highly organised and apeople-orientated assistant that is seeking thenext big step in their career.

  • Managing scheduling meetings across multiple time zones
  • Coordinating global travel and logistics, including flights, accommodation, and visa arrangements
  • Preparing detailed itineraries and ensuring smooth day-to-day team support
  • Processing monthly expenses efficiently and accurately
  • Collaborating closely with a team of assistants — covering, sharing knowledge, and keeping momentum
  • Building strong working relationships across the firm, both locally and globally
  • 1+ years’ experience in a Team Assistant, Administrative Assistant, or Coordinator role
  • Experience working in a fast-paced, professional environment

12 - 18 month temping assignment; the initial offer will be 6 months, with the potential to become permanent based onperformance.

Full-time, 5 days a week in the office

Hourly rate of £16 - £18 inclusive of holiday
